Transaction 644513868c27e7bfa8f59a296c4836c001415d7a46e899a84b7178e888f878c9
1 Input
1 Output
-
644513868c27e7bfa8f59a296c4836c001415d7a46e899a84b7178e888f878c9:0
- value
- 448794
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 173af5251e621258f6ee5ecc09f759dcbd23ecf5 OP_EQUAL
- address
- 33or6QF5R4WkTMZbZi7vQymzKRVsFVuNiV